Food Scene
This is our favorite restaurant to get breakfast, brunch, and dinner. We had one guest go there for every meal over a five day period, seriously. The eclectic menu consists of titles like Grilled Cheese and Tomato Fennel Soup, Pork Belly Wellington, Hangover Salad, and Vegan Pozole.
It is located right next to the Empty Bottle which opens its adjoining doors at 11 AM on Saturdays and Sundays. You can have a delicious bloody marry while waiting to be seated or the bartenders can take your order and you can eat in the bar.

Parks & Nature
We usually come here in the summer and meetup with friends to bbq and hang around in our hammocks. There are tennis courts, hiking trails, rose gardens, baseball fields, and a boat house. You can also enjoy views of the Chicago skyline from here.
During the winter months the two lagoons freeze over. If you're brave enough the thickness of the ice allows you to ice skate or walk on the lagoons.
